In Volnovakha, the Russian military killed the military chaplain of the OCU

Abbot Platon (Morhunov) served for a long time in St. Michael's Golden-Domed Monastery.

The chaplain of the OCU (Orthodox Church of Ukraine), Abbot Platon (Morgunov), died at the hands of the russian military in Volnovakha in the Donetsk region.

The press service of the OCU announced it on the evening of 13 March 2022.

"With sadness, we received the information that in Volnovakha, russian invaders killed the military chaplain, Abbot Platon (Morgunov)," the statement said.

The OCU said that Abbot Platon was tonsured a monk in the St. Theodosius Monastery in Kyiv and served in St. Michael's Golden-Domed Monastery for a long time.

"Father Platon was a man of light and a good man. This is the way you will remain in our memory forever, Father. Let us pray for the peace of the servant of God, Abbot Platon, may the Lord rest his soul in His homes," the statement said.

On 5 March 2022, at a checkpoint near Fastov, occupiers killed the priest of OCU Rostyslav Dudarenko. It happened in his native village of Yasnohorodka of the Byshiv community.
